Walmart stabbing victim's mom: Suspect looked more scared than those hurt
TRAVERSE CITY, Mich. (WOOD) — The mother of one of the 11 people stabbed at a Traverse City-area Walmart said she grieves for not only the victims, but for the man who stabbed her son and the others. She was in the store when it happened Saturday. She said her son told her that the suspect, identified as Bradford Gille, 42, "looked more scared than the people he had hurt." Walmart stabbing suspect stayed on streets despite long rap sheet, mental illness
(Daily Caller News Foundation) – The suspect who allegedly injured 11 people with a knife at a Michigan Walmart on Saturday is a mentally unwell homeless man with a string of charges on his record going back decades, according to local authorities and court records.
